Why Your Garage Door Will Not Open Unless You Hold the Button
Your garage door system has several components working together. If one part malfunctions, it can disrupt the door’s operation. Below are some of the most common reasons why you need to hold down the button for the garage door to open.

1. Misaligned or Blocked Safety Sensors
One of the most common reasons why a garage door will not open unless you hold the button is an issue with the safety sensors. These sensors are designed to prevent the door from closing on an object, pet, or person. However, when they malfunction, they can cause the door to stop responding properly.
How to Fix Safety Sensor Issues:
- Check for Obstructions: Make sure nothing is blocking the sensors, such as dirt, cobwebs, or debris.
- Clean the Sensor Lenses: Use a soft, dry cloth to wipe the lenses to ensure they can detect signals correctly.
- Check Sensor Alignment: The sensors should be facing each other with their LED lights steady. If one or both lights are blinking, adjust their position until they align properly.
- Inspect the Sensor Wires: Look for any loose or damaged wires connected to the sensors and tighten or replace them as needed.
2. Wiring Issues in the Garage Door Opener System
Faulty wiring can disrupt the signal between the wall button and the opener, leading to a situation where the garage door will not open unless I hold the button.
How to Fix Wiring Problems:
- Check the Wall Button Wires: Open the wall switch cover and inspect the wiring connections. If they are loose, reattach them securely.
- Inspect the Opener Wiring: Look at the garage door opener’s terminals and ensure all wires are connected correctly.
- Replace Damaged Wires: If you notice any frayed or broken wires, they may need to be replaced to restore proper functionality.
3. Issues With the Garage Door Opener Circuit Board
The circuit board inside the garage door opener acts as the system’s brain. If it’s malfunctioning, it may fail to process signals correctly, leading to the issue where your garage door will not open unless you hold the button.
How to Fix Circuit Board Issues:
- Reset the Opener: Unplug the garage door opener for a few minutes and then plug it back in. This can sometimes reset the circuit board.
- Look for Burn Marks: If you open the garage door opener and see burned spots on the circuit board, it may need to be replaced.
- Call a Professional: If the circuit board is damaged, it’s best to have a technician repair or replace it.
4. Problems With the Logic Board or Control Panel
A faulty logic board or control panel can interfere with the way the garage door responds to commands.
How to Troubleshoot the Logic Board and Control Panel:
- Test the Wall Button: If the wall button is old or worn out, it may not be sending a strong signal to the opener. Consider replacing it.
- Try a Remote or Keypad: If your garage door opens normally with a remote or keypad but requires you to hold the wall button, the control panel might be the issue.
5. Garage Door Opener Lock Mode Activation
Some garage door openers have a lock mode that disables remote functionality. If this mode is activated, you may only be able to open the garage door by holding the button.
How to Disable Lock Mode:
- Check your garage door opener manual for instructions on turning off lock mode.
- Hold the “lock” or “vacation mode” button for a few seconds to see if it deactivates.
6. Garage Door Spring or Track Problems
If your garage door has difficulty opening, there may be an issue with the springs or tracks. Broken springs can make the door too heavy for the opener to lift properly.
How to Identify Spring or Track Issues:
- Look for gaps in the torsion spring or visible damage.
- Listen for unusual noises when trying to open the door.
- If you suspect a broken spring, DO NOT attempt to repair it yourself—call a professional.
How to Prevent Future Issues With Your Garage Door
To ensure your garage door operates smoothly, follow these maintenance tips:
1. Inspect Safety Sensors Monthly
Regularly clean and align the sensors to avoid future issues.
2. Check for Loose or Frayed Wires
Inspect all wiring connections periodically and fix any loose connections.
3. Lubricate Moving Parts
Apply lubricant to rollers, tracks, and hinges to prevent stiffness and wear.
4. Test the Door Balance
Disconnect the opener and manually lift the door halfway. If it doesn’t stay in place, the springs may need adjustment.
5. Schedule Annual Professional Inspections
A garage door technician can identify problems early and prevent costly repairs.
